What is Civil 3D?

Autodesk’s Civil 3D is a civil engineering design tool for engineers, architects, and designers, featuring tools to improve drafting, design, and construction documentation. The tool supports the design and visualization of an array of projects, like rails, bridges, pipes and sanitary systems, corridors, and works with a variety of surfaces and sites.


Civil 3D is available standalone with a number of licensing options. It is also available as part of Autodesk’s Architecture, Engineering & Construction (AEC) Collection, a solution that includes Civil 3D with other CAD and BIM tools including Revit, AutoCAD, InfraWorks, and Navisworks Manage, in a discounted bundle for engineering and construction firms. This package also includes professional grade support and unlimited cloud storage for project files, and all the applications in a common data environment.


Many of Civil 3D’s features are enhanced or completed by inclusion in the AEC Collection. For instance, users can conduct grading design studies based on project constraints. Grading Optimization is available in Civil 3D only as part of the Architecture, Engineering & Construction Collection. Project Explorer is also an extension available in Civil 3D through the AEC collection, and enables users to simplify design review and modification and validate design objectives.


On its own, Civil 3D does support various design projects; popularly, road design can be done in Civil 3D with what the vendor describes as dynamic, flexible 3D models of road corridors that enable users to simulate driving and evaluate sight distance, as well as manage road rehabilitation projects and drainage design. Civil 3D also supports surface modeling, stormwater and wastewater analysis, and the software enables users to download, create, analyze, and adjust survey data, and conduct topographical and terrain modeling.


Autodesk announced expansions to the AEC Collection, including the additions of updated collaboration, project management, and document management tools, particularly Autodesk Docs, a document management tool available exclusively through the AEC Collection to improve approval workflows and data management, and an updated BIM Collaborate and BIM Collaborate Pro, presented as a tool to help teams execute on design.

Urban underground design

Halan Bastos Oliveira | TrustRadius Reviewer
Score 10 out of 10
Vetted Review
Verified User
Incentivized
Land surveying is being carried out using RTK GPS so surface points could be collected. After that, these points are imported to Civil 3D and Digital Terrain Models can be built through TIN surfaces. Once Digital Terrain Models are finished, engineers start to analyze water discharge points from flow paths created from water drops. With these discharge points, they can create each catchment from the surface, and, consequently, obtain surface hydraulic length, slope, and area and water flow rates. The next step was to create stormwater pipes and structures according to the discharge points and check their dimensions. When stormwater project is ready, the same process is taken with wastewater, but catchments are no longer necessary. In the end, interferences are verified with an interference check tool, so systems won't touch each other and lower excavation volume is needed. The land survey Team and Urban Infrastructure Design Team are responsible for these tasks.

Revisions are made quick, easy and efficiently. Creating a surface is made with less that a few click of the mouse from the toolspace, which contains all the necessary tools and command settings. Once your surface is made, now you can open up to new designs. Examples like changing an alignment of a road, storm structure or any other alignment allows the profile to change along with the modifications made. If you have structures, corridors and labels associated they too will be adjusted as well.
